首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

jsp连接mysql数据库数据包

JSP连接MySQL数据库数据包是用于在JSP(JavaServer Pages)中实现与MySQL数据库交互的数据包。下面是对这个问答内容的完善和全面的答案:

JSP连接MySQL数据库数据包是一个Java库,用于在JSP页面中实现与MySQL数据库的连接和数据操作。JSP是一种基于Java的服务器端技术,可以嵌入HTML代码和Java代码,用于动态生成网页内容。而MySQL是一种开源的关系型数据库管理系统,被广泛应用于Web开发中。

通过使用JSP连接MySQL数据库数据包,开发人员可以轻松地在JSP页面中进行数据库的增删改查操作。以下是使用JSP连接MySQL数据库的步骤:

  1. 导入JDBC驱动:JDBC(Java Database Connectivity)是Java连接数据库的标准接口。首先,需要将MySQL的JDBC驱动导入到项目中,以便能够与MySQL数据库建立连接。可以通过在项目的classpath中添加MySQL的JDBC驱动jar文件实现。
  2. 建立数据库连接:在JSP页面中,需要使用JDBC提供的API来建立与MySQL数据库的连接。通过使用JDBC的DriverManager类的getConnection方法,传入数据库的URL、用户名和密码,即可获取一个表示数据库连接的Connection对象。
  3. 执行SQL语句:通过获取到的Connection对象,可以创建一个用于执行SQL语句的Statement对象。可以使用该对象执行各种SQL语句,如查询、插入、更新和删除等操作。
  4. 处理查询结果:如果执行的是查询语句,可以通过调用Statement对象的executeQuery方法获取查询结果的ResultSet对象。通过ResultSet对象,可以遍历和处理查询结果。
  5. 关闭数据库连接:在完成所有数据库操作之后,应当及时关闭数据库连接,释放资源。可以通过调用Connection对象的close方法实现。

使用JSP连接MySQL数据库的优势包括:

  1. 简便性:JSP作为Java的服务器端技术,可以方便地与MySQL数据库进行集成,通过JSP连接MySQL数据库数据包,开发人员可以在JSP页面中直接进行数据库操作,实现动态数据展示和交互。
  2. 灵活性:通过JSP连接MySQL数据库,可以使用Java编程语言的各种特性和功能,灵活地处理数据操作。可以根据业务需求,自定义SQL语句和数据处理逻辑。
  3. 可扩展性:JSP连接MySQL数据库的方案可以方便地扩展到更复杂的业务场景中。可以通过使用Java的相关技术和框架,如Spring、Hibernate等,实现更高级的数据库操作和业务逻辑。

JSP连接MySQL数据库数据包的应用场景包括但不限于:

  1. 动态网页:JSP连接MySQL数据库可以实现动态网页的开发,根据数据库中的数据动态生成网页内容。
  2. 数据展示:通过JSP连接MySQL数据库,可以将数据库中的数据以表格、列表等形式展示在网页上。
  3. 数据操作:JSP连接MySQL数据库可以实现对数据库中数据的增删改查等操作,如用户注册、登录等功能。
  4. 数据分析:通过JSP连接MySQL数据库,可以对数据库中的数据进行分析和统计,生成报表和图表。

腾讯云提供的相关产品和产品介绍链接地址:

腾讯云提供了多个与数据库相关的产品,包括云数据库MySQL、云数据库MariaDB、分布式数据库TDSQL、以及云数据库TBase等。您可以在腾讯云官方网站上找到这些产品的详细介绍和使用文档。

云数据库MySQL:腾讯云的云数据库MySQL是一种高性能、可扩展、全球化部署的云数据库服务,基于MySQL开源数据库架构进行扩展和优化。它提供了高可用、自动备份、自动扩容等功能,适用于各种规模的应用。详情请参考:云数据库MySQL产品介绍

云数据库MariaDB:腾讯云的云数据库MariaDB是基于MariaDB开源数据库架构进行优化和扩展的云数据库服务。它具备与MySQL兼容的特性,提供高可用、自动备份、自动扩容等功能,适用于各种Web应用和企业应用。详情请参考:云数据库MariaDB产品介绍

分布式数据库TDSQL:腾讯云的分布式数据库TDSQL是一种基于MySQL协议的分布式数据库服务,可以提供高性能、高可用的分布式数据库解决方案。它采用了分布式存储和计算架构,支持海量数据存储和弹性扩展,适用于对数据库性能和可扩展性有较高要求的应用场景。详情请参考:分布式数据库TDSQL产品介绍

云数据库TBase:腾讯云的云数据库TBase是一种高度可扩展的分布式数据库,可以支持PB级数据存储和千万级的并发访问。它融合了关系型数据库和NoSQL数据库的优点,提供了强一致性、高可用性和弹性扩展等特性,适用于大型在线交易、金融支付、物联网等场景。详情请参考:云数据库TBase产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

jsp中JDBC连接MySQL数据库

前言:在进行网页制作时,难免会有数据库的使用,今天来讲一下jsp中利用JDBC连接MySQL数据库::: 文章目录: 一.JDBC: 二.连接数据库: 1.需要的包: 2.加载驱动: 3.连接数据库:...一.JDBC: JDBC:Java数据库连接(Java Database Connectivity,简称JDBC)是Java语言中用来规范客户端程序如何来访问数据库的应用程序接口,提供了诸如查询和更新数据库中数据的方法...(——简介摘自JDBC–百度百科) 二.连接数据库: 注:本案例运用到的数据库版本和驱动版本为: 图片 1.需要的包: <%@ page language="java" contentType=...驱动 Class.forName("com.mysql.cj.jdbc.Driver"); 3.连接数据库: String url = "jdbc:mysql://localhost:3306/demon..."; //数据库用户密码 Connection conn = DriverManager.getConnection(url, username, password); //连接状态 ---- 这样就可以连接数据库

8.8K20
  • Ubuntu jsp平台使用JDBC来连接MySQL数据库

    搭建开发Ubuntu jsp平台的配置 jdk6.0+tomcat6+apache2+mysql Ubuntu 7.04 搭建Ubuntu jsp平台开发环境MySQL+tomcat+apache+j2sdk1.6...平台中使用JDBC来连接MySQL数据库 1.下载JDBC驱动程序 www.mysql.com/downloads/中寻找connectors, 然后网页左侧有connector/J 点击会出现供选择的...-5.0.6.tar.gz 3.配置连接文件 将刚刚展开的mysql-connector-java-5.0.6 中的mysql-connector-java-5.0.6-bin.jar文件拷贝到上面安装的.../mysql-connector-java-5.0.6-bin.jar ~/tomcat/lib 4.在编写Ubuntu jsp平台过程中连接数据库可以用以下格式: Class.forName(“com.mysql.jdbc.Driver...启动tomcat 服务:#/home/tomcat/bin/startup.sh创建测试用的数据库和表:#/mysql -u root -ppassword mysql> create database

    3.8K30

    Idea 连接 MySQL 数据库

    文章目录 前言 配置 MySQL 安装 添加环境变量 检查配置 MysQL服务状态 开启 关闭 在idea Ultimate中建立连接 引入 Drivers 驱动 添加表 创建 schema 架构 创建...JetBrains 旗下 Community 社区版本并未集成数据库开发工具,这一点我们从官网两个版本的下载介绍上也能看到 配置 MySQL 安装 一般来说,安装V5左右的版本就足够,版本号越大占用后台资源会更多.../开启服务 关闭 net stop mysql //关闭服务 在idea Ultimate中建立连接 引入 Drivers 驱动 建立项目后,添加 MysQL数据源 找到驱动路径...8.0 以下版本 - JDBC 驱动名称及数据库 URL static final String JDBC_DRIVER = "com.mysql.jdbc.Driver"; static...通过IntelliJ IDEA软件实现Java项目连接MySQL的详细过程

    15.2K20
    领券